There's no place like home for Somerset Academy (Silver Palms), who bounced back after a loss on the road on Friday. They came out on top against the North Fort Myers Red Knights by a score of 9-5 on Friday.
Taylor Rebhan was excellent, going 2-for-3 with one stolen base, two RBI, and one run. Another player making a difference was Jeneice Wright, who went 2-for-3 with one run, one double, and one RBI.
They weren't the only ones making solid contact: Somerset Academy (Silver Palms) kept the outfield on their toes and finished the game with 13 hits.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as North Fort Myers only managed eight hits.

Somerset Academy (Silver Palms) pushed their record up to 13-5 with the victory, which was their fourth straight at home. Those home wins came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 7.3 runs over those games. As for North Fort Myers, their loss dropped their record down to 12-6.
Somerset Academy (Silver Palms) didn't take long to hit the field again: they've already played their next match, a 13-0 victory against Palmetto Ridge on the 12th. As for North Fort Myers, they have also already played their next contest, a 5-0 win against Immokalee on the 12th.
